Released , 'Links' stars Jeroen van Koningsbrugge, Lotte Verbeek, Nettie Blanken, Guus Dam The mov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 23 min, and received a user score of 67 (out of 100) on TMDb, which collated reviews from 3 top users.
Curious to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"Dexters controlled life gets thrown into confusion when a girl appears on his work that looks exactly like his girlfriend Stella At home his beloved Stella doesnt understand whats going on and she starts questioning their relationship Dexters life deteriorates furthermore traffic bills keep coming in he is banned from his trusted working place Stella breaks up with him and his boss sends him on an immediate leave When Dexter has crashed several cars he is arrested by the police and taken to hospital There he is told that a stroke has caused him a brain damage in his right hemisphere Consequently he doesnt see left anymore and his sense of reality has been affected he sees the same people everywhere Dexter has to learn to live in a world wherein people look alike"
